
Circuit City’s Firedog folk never really could rump with Best Buy’s Geek Squad. But this winter, Wal-Mart is brewing up some potential competition for the techies at Best Buy.
The mega store is partnering with N.E.W. Customer Service Companies
to offer in-home installation to customers buying anything from a wireless router to a home theatre system. Wally World intends to offer the services on prepaid cards ranging from $99 to $399 in value, and each install includes a consultation and tutorial.
